Hong Kong's Securities And Futures Commission Reprimands And Fines Lau Ki Fung $80,000

Date 12/06/2018

The Securities and Futures Commission (SFC) has reprimanded Mr Lau Ki Fung, a former account executive of KGI Asia Limited (KGI), and fined him $80,000 for failing to keep proper records of order instructions from clients (Notes 1 & 2).

The SFC found that between 29 July 2015 and 10 August 2015, Lau received 156 order instructions from four clients on mobile phone or during meetings outside KGI’s office and failed to use a telephone recording system to record these order instructions as required by the Code of Conduct and KGI’s internal requirements (Note 3).

In deciding the disciplinary action against Lau, the SFC took into account all relevant circumstances, including Lau’s remorse and acceptance of his failure, as well as his otherwise clean disciplinary record.

Notes:

  1. Lau was licensed under the Securities and Futures Ordinance to carry on Type 1 (dealing in securities) and Type 2 (dealing in futures contracts) regulated activities and was accredited to KGI Asia Limited and KGI Futures (Hong Kong) Limited between 31 January 2013 and 21 September 2016.  Lau is currently accredited to Caitong International Securities Co., Limited to carry on Type 1 (dealing in securities) and Type 4 (advising on securities) regulated activities.
  2. Code of Conduct for Persons Licensed by or Registered with the Securities and Futures Commission (Code of Conduct).
  3. Paragraph 3.9 of the Code of Conduct requires a licensed person to use a telephone recording system to record order instructions which are received from clients through the telephone.  The use of mobile phones for receiving client order instructions is strongly discouraged.  However, where orders are accepted by mobile phones, staff members should immediately call back to their licensed person’s telephone recording system and record the time of receipt and the order details.  The use of other formats (e.g. in writing by hand) to record details of clients’ order instructions and time of receipt should only be used if the licensed person’s telephone recording system cannot be accessed.
